    Linda ~ how do I search for a local NHS dentist?

    Contact your local PCT, they will hold a waiting list or be able to advise you who is currently taking on NHS patients.
    Alternatively, if you have close family or friends who are regular attenders of a dentist and have been for a long time, ask them to ask their dentist for you. Many dentists will take new patients on the recommendation of very good/compliant existing patients.
